When you lose your car keys and then go upstairs only to
forget why it’s easy to fear your memory is fading. But instead of being a
cause for concern, it seems these ‘senior moments’ should be welcomed.
It is when you begin to stop noticing your memory lapses
that you should actually start worrying, according to scientists.
A study found people tend to become oblivious to memory
problems two or three years before the onset of dementia.
